Why Does Sensory Deprivation Work for High Achievers?

Achievers live in a state of chronic sympathetic arousal. The fight-or-flight system is not just activated during deadlines and presentations — it is activated continuously, maintained by the constant stream of stimulation that modern life provides. Notifications, emails, meetings, social media, news alerts — each one is a micro-activation of the stress response. Individually, each activation is trivial. Accumulatively, they create a state of perpetual alertness that the nervous system normalizes. You stop noticing that you are stressed because stressed has become your baseline.

Sensory deprivation strips away the stimulation that maintains the arousal. In a float tank — a lightless, soundproof tank of body-temperature saltwater — your visual cortex receives no input. Your auditory cortex receives no input. Your somatosensory cortex receives minimal input (the water matches skin temperature, so you lose the boundary between your body and the water). Without external input, the nervous system has no reason to maintain its vigilant state.

What happens next is remarkable. The brain, deprived of external stimulation, turns inward. The default mode network activates — but not in the anxious, ruminative way you might expect. Without the pressure of incoming demands, the default mode network enters what researchers call the "transient hypofrontality" state: the prefrontal cortex's critical, evaluative functions temporarily deactivate, allowing the brain to process information without judgment, without urgency, without the executive override that achievers normally apply to every thought.

Practical Sensory Deprivation Methods

1. Float Tanks (Sensory Deprivation Tanks)

A float tank provides the most complete sensory deprivation available outside a laboratory. You float in approximately 25 centimeters of water saturated with Epsom salt, which makes you buoyant. The water is heated to skin temperature (approximately 35.5 degrees Celsius), so you gradually lose the sensation of the boundary between your body and the water. The tank is lightless and soundproof. Most sessions last 60 to 90 minutes.

The physiological effects are well-documented: reduced cortisol, increased dopamine, decreased blood pressure, and enhanced heart rate variability. A meta-analysis published in the journal PLoS One found that floatation therapy produced significant reductions in stress, anxiety, and pain, with effects persisting for up to four months after a series of sessions.

2. Dark Room Practice

If you do not have access to a float tank, a dark room is the next best option. A completely light-sealed room — no LEDs, no light gaps, no standby indicators — where you sit or lie in silence for 20 to 30 minutes. The darkness removes visual stimulation. The silence removes auditory stimulation. You cannot replicate the proprioceptive reduction of a float tank, but the visual and auditory deprivation alone produce measurable calming effects.

3. The在家 Mini-Float

A bathtub at home, filled as warm as you can tolerate, with Epsom salt dissolved in the water, in a darkened bathroom, earplugs in, eyes closed. It is not a float tank. But it provides a degree of sensory reduction — warm water, reduced gravity, visual darkness, auditory dampening — that is significantly more effective than simply lying in bed. Twenty to thirty minutes is enough to shift your autonomic state.

The Neurobiology of Sensory Reduction

In a float tank, the reticular activating system — the brainstem network that maintains wakefulness and alertness — dramatically reduces its firing rate. Without sensory input to process, the RAS has no reason to keep the cortex in its usual state of readiness. Simultaneously, the posterior cingulate cortex — a key node in the default mode network that is hyperactive in chronic stress — shows decreased activity during float sessions. This deactivation is associated with reduced self-referential rumination and increased present-moment awareness.

Research using EEG has shown that floatation increases theta wave activity — the brainwave pattern associated with deep relaxation, creative insight, and memory consolidation — while decreasing beta wave activity, the pattern of active, analytical thinking. This theta-dominant state is the same brain state achieved by experienced meditators after thousands of hours of practice. The float tank produces it within minutes, without any skill or training required.

The magnesium sulfate (Epsom salt) in the tank water provides an additional benefit. Magnesium is absorbed transdermally during floating and serves as a cofactor for over 300 enzymatic reactions, including GABA receptor activation. GABA is the brain's primary inhibitory neurotransmitter — the chemical that tells neurons to slow down. The magnesium absorption amplifies the parasympathetic shift initiated by the sensory reduction.

A Sensory Deprivation Protocol for Achievers

Week 1: One Float Session

Book a 60-minute float. Do not overthink it. Show up. Get in. The first 15 minutes may be uncomfortable — your mind will race, your body will fidget, you will be acutely aware of every itch. This is normal. It is your nervous system recalibrating. By minute 30, most people report a profound shift. By minute 60, you will not want to get out.

Weeks 2–4: Weekly Floats

One session per week. The cumulative effect is real — each session builds on the last, deepening your nervous system's capacity for parasympathetic recovery. After four weeks, most achievers report that their baseline anxiety has dropped, their sleep has improved, and their capacity for sustained focus has increased.

Maintenance: Biweekly or Monthly

Once the initial recalibration is complete, you can reduce the frequency. But most people find that they miss it. Not because they are addicted — float tanks are not addictive in any clinical sense. But because they have remembered what stillness feels like, and they do not want to lose it again.
